Oregon Lawmakers Pass Bill To Recriminalize Drug Possession

SALEM, Ore. (AP) — A invoice recriminalizing the possession of small quantities of medication was handed by the Oregon Legislature on Friday, undoing a key a part of the state’s first-in-the-nation drug decriminalization regulation as governments wrestle to answer the deadliest overdose disaster in U.S. historical past.

The state Senate accredited Home Invoice 4002 in a 21-8 vote after the Home handed it 51-7 on Thursday. The invoice now heads to the desk of Gov. Tina Kotek, who stated in January that she is open to signing a invoice that will roll again decriminalization, Oregon Public Broadcasting reported.

“With this invoice, we’re doubling down on our dedication to verify Oregonians have entry to the therapy and care that they want,” stated Democratic Senate Majority Chief Kate Lieber, of Portland, one of many invoice’s authors, including that its passage will “be the beginning of actual and transformative change for our justice system.”

The measure makes the possession of small quantities of medication resembling heroin or methamphetamine a misdemeanor, punishable by as much as six months in jail. It permits police to confiscate the medicine and crack down on their use on sidewalks and in parks. Drug therapy is to be provided as a substitute for prison penalties.

The invoice additionally goals to make it simpler to prosecute individuals who promote medicine. It will increase entry to dependancy treatment, and to acquire and hold housing with out dealing with discrimination for utilizing that treatment.

Decriminalization of personal-use quantities of medication, OK’d by voters in 2020 below Poll Measure 110, was supposed to maneuver tons of of thousands and thousands of {dollars} of marijuana tax revenues into drug therapy and hurt discount packages. That didn’t translate into an improved care community for a state with the second-highest fee of substance use dysfunction within the nation and ranked fiftieth for entry to therapy, in accordance with an audit report launched in 2023.

And with Oregon experiencing one of many nation’s largest spikes in overdose deaths, Republican stress intensified, and a well-funded marketing campaign group referred to as for a poll measure that will additional weaken Measure 110.

Researchers have stated it was too quickly to find out whether or not the regulation contributed to the overdose surge, and supporters of the decriminalization measure say the decadeslong strategy of arresting individuals for possessing and utilizing medicine didn’t work.

Lawmakers who opposed the invoice voiced these considerations. Some referred to as it a return to the struggle on medicine that disproportionally impacted and imprisoned thousands and thousands of Black males.

Democratic Sen. Lew Frederick, of Portland, one in every of 4 Black senators, stated the invoice had too many flaws and that testimony on the invoice heard time and again was that substance use dysfunction requires primarily a medical response.

“I’m involved that it (the invoice) will try to make use of the identical techniques of the previous, and fail, solely to strengthen the punishment narrative that has failed for 50 years,” he stated, including that the measure might transfer extra individuals into the court docket system with out making them more healthy.
